Building a Successful Regulatory Strategy
Medical device regulations are designed to ensure that products placed on the market are safe, effective, and meet applicable quality and performance requirements.
Although many regulatory systems share similar principles, every country has its own framework covering:
- Device classification
- Registration requirements
- Regulatory authorities
- Quality management systems
- Clinical evidence
- Labeling requirements
- Post-market surveillance
- Market access procedures
Understanding these differences early can help manufacturers reduce delays and prepare more efficient regulatory strategies.
